Book Details
- Author: Kishore Kalpanakant
- Publisher: Sahitya Akademi
- Language: English
- Pages: 80
- ISBN: 8126013708
- Cover: Paperback
About the Book
Woes of the Womb-begotten (English Version) is a thought-provoking literary work by Kishore Kalpanakant that delves into the complexities of human existence, identity, and the challenges inherent in life. Through evocative language and profound reflections, the author explores themes of suffering, aspiration, social realities, and the human condition. The work combines emotional depth with philosophical insight, encouraging readers to contemplate the experiences, struggles, and resilience that define human life. Rich in literary expression and intellectual engagement, the book reflects the author's distinctive creative vision and contributes meaningfully to contemporary Indian literature. It is an engaging read for students, scholars, and readers who appreciate reflective and socially conscious writing.
